Council hopes pedestrianisation will boost footfall
North Quay in Douglas will be closed to traffic from 4.30pm today in an effort to encourage greater footfall in the area.
It's a decision made by Douglas Council.
Each evening, until the end of September, the quayside from St Matthew's Church to the old Market Hall will be pedestrianised.
